- The distance between Male, Maldives and Budapest, Hungary is approximately 7,070 km or 4,394 mi.
- To reach Male in this distance one would set out from Budapest bearing 114.9° or ESE and follow the great circles arc to approach Male bearing 142.1° or SE .
- Male has a tropical monsoonal climate (Am) whereas Budapest has a marine west coast climate (Cfb).
- The average annual temperature is 16.8 °C (30.3°F) warmer.
- Average monthly temperatures vary by 20.6 °C (37.1°F) less in Male. The continentality subtype is extremely hyperoceanic as opposed to subcontinental.
- Total annual precipitation averages 1386.3 mm (54.6 in) more which is equivalent to 1386.3 l/m² (34.02 US gal/ft²) or 13,863,000 l/ha (1,482,047 US gal/ac) more. About 3 1/2 as much.
- The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 32.1° higher in Male than in Budapest.
